TITLE: BIPS ¿BIN PICKING SIMULATOR
Property / summary
 
DEMAND FOR FULLY AUTOMATED PRODUCTION LINES IS RAPIDLY RISING IN THE INDUSTRY TO DEAL WITH ACTIVITIES THAT REQUIRE REPETITIVE, DANGEROUS OR PHYSICALLY BURDENSOME OPERATIONS. AUTONOMOUS INDUSTRIAL ROBOTS, SUPPORTED BY COMPLEX ARTIFICIAL VISION SYSTEMS, ARE ONE OF THE KEY COMPONENTS OF THESE SYSTEMS. TWO OF THE MOST COMMON ACTIVITIES ADDRESSED IN THIS WAY ARE THE TAKING OF BI-PICKING OBJECTS, THE ROBOT EQUIPPED WITH A 3D VISION SENSOR IS ABLE TO RECOGNISE, LOCATE AND MANIPULATE PIECES TAKEN AUTONOMOUSLY FROM A MULTITUDE CONTAINED IN A CASKET. L — USE OF SUCH SOLUTIONS REQUIRES COMPLEX AND PROLONGED DESIGN AND CONFIGURATION PROCESSES BY TEAMS OF EXPERTS IN ARTIFICIAL VISION AND ROBOTICS.
